Stone driveway construction involves designing and installing durable, attractive driveways using natural or manufactured stone materials. This service typically includes preparing the ground, laying a solid foundation, and carefully placing stones to create a smooth, stable surface. The process can be customized to match the style of the property, whether it’s a classic, rustic, or modern look. Experienced contractors focus on ensuring proper drainage and structural integrity, resulting in a driveway that not only enhances curb appeal but also withstands daily use and weather conditions.
Many property owners turn to stone driveway construction to address common problems such as cracking, uneven surfaces, or erosion that can occur with other paving materials like concrete or asphalt. A professionally built stone driveway can help prevent these issues by providing a flexible yet strong surface that adapts to ground movement. Additionally, stone driveways tend to require less maintenance over time and resist damage from heavy vehicles or harsh weather, making them a practical choice for homeowners seeking a long-lasting solution.

The overview below groups typical Stone Driveway Construction proj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Georgetown, TX.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or stone driveway repairs, such as filling cracks or patching small areas, generally range from $250-$600. Many routine maintenance j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the extent of the damage.
Resurfacing and Overlay - For resurfacing or overlay projects to refresh existing driveways, local contractors often charge between $1,000-$3,000. Larger or more detailed overlays can push costs higher, but most projects stay within this range.
Full Driveway Replacement - Replacing an entire stone driveway usually costs between $4,000 and $8,000, depending on size and materials. Many full replacements fall into the middle to upper part of this range, with more complex projects reaching higher prices.
Custom or Large-Scale Projects - Extensive driveway installations or custom stonework can exceed $10,000, especially for larger or intricate designs. Such projects are less common and tend to be at the higher end of the cost spectrum.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are the benefits of choosing stone for a driveway? Stone driveways offer durability, a natural appearance, and low maintenance, making them a popular choice for many homeowners in Georgetown, TX.
What types of stone materials are commonly used for driveways? Common options include flagstone, limestone, granite, and river rock, each providing different textures and aesthetic qualities.
How do local contractors prepare the area for stone driveway installation? Contractors typically clear the site, excavate the area, lay a gravel base, and then carefully place and secure the stone to ensure stability and longevity.
Can a stone driveway be customized to match existing landscaping? Yes, local service providers can tailor the design, stone selection, and layout to complement the surrounding landscape and architectural style.
What maintenance is involved with a stone driveway? Maintenance usually includes regular cleaning to remove debris, occasional re-leveling of stones, and resealing if necessary to preserve appearance and durability.
